Sharon has represented both organizations and individuals, including corporate officers and directors, Fortune 500 companies, law firms, and technology companies. She has successfully handled trials and binding arbitrations, won case dispositive motions, and prevailed in both state and federal appeals.
A significant aspect of Sharon’s practice is the representation of national and international law firms in disputes involving legal malpractice, breach of fiduciary duty, breach of contract and related claims. Sharon has had success defending these cases and has obtained favorable resolutions for the clients.
Sharon is a former president of the Los Angeles Chapter of the Federal Bar Association, a Lawyer Representative to the Ninth Circuit Judicial Conference, and a board member of Public Counsel. She was recently named among the “Top 100 Women Lawyers” by the Daily Journal and as one of the “Most Influential Women Lawyers” by the Los Angeles Business Journal. She has been recognized as a Southern California “Rising Star” and “Super Lawyer” by Los Angeles Magazine.
As an attorney fluent in Hebrew and licensed to practice both in Israel and California, Sharon understands the unique challenges faced by Israeli companies litigating in the U.S. and is able to navigate the legal systems both in the U.S. and Israel. She has successfully represented Israeli companies and individuals in various types of business disputes.
